THE REVOLUTION Adds Ty Pennington As Co-Host

ABC Daytime announced Monday that Ty Pennington will join Tim Gunn and Harley Pasternak in THE REVOLUTION, premiering in January 2012, replacing ONE LIFE TO LIVE.

Much like THE CHEW, which was in pre-production for a year, it seems like ABC is not happy with another show leading up to its debut and is changing the cast to try and make it more palatable to viewers.

Pennnington, host of ABC's EXTREME MAKEOVER: HOME EDITION, will join THE REVOLUTION as it explores health and lifestyle transformations with Gunn and Pasternak. The show, which will cover all areas of the audience's lives including family, physical and emotional health, is produced by 3Ball Productions, with JD Roth and Todd Nelson as executive producers.

"Ty's passionate and deep connection to everyone he helps makes him the perfect choice to join THE REVOLUTION," said Brian Frons, president, Daytime, Disney/ABC Television Group, in making the announcement. "The energy he brings with him is an excellent complement to our previously named hosts, Tim Gunn and Harley Pasternak. Our goal is to include inspiring and informative motivators as we build The Revolution team and continue to evolve our lineup with the type of lifestyle programming that daytime viewers are interested in seeing."

Last week, THE CHEW saw decreasing ratings every day of the week. ABC continues to promote the show throughout their daytime and primetime schedule.

On CBS, THE TALK has undergone a massive makeover as well since it replaced AS THE WORLD TURNS last year.
